My knowledge is pretty limited, too, as far as DMCA and everything goes. Whenever you purchase a game, whether it's physical or digital, you are purchasing the license to play that game. You are NOT purchasing a license to stream that game to hundreds/thousands of people, but publishers/developers haven't really cracked down on that and don't care. You might see some companies, such as Atlus or those with visual novel-type games, restrict access to streaming, but they generally receive a huge backlash now because streaming/Let's Plays are so far along. There might even be some judges that will go in the favor of these streamers, calling their work transformative, but you don't usually see court cases often centering around this subject. Fair Use and streaming/Youtube are a pretty gray area in the law, and they definitely need updating (as well as DMCA, in general).
